can anyone tell me why this doesnt work.

i have a form page a php script but it doesnt work. i just get a page 405
error when i click send form

Any ideas?


form.php

<form method="POST" action="thanks.php">
Name: <input type="TEXT" name="name">
Email: <input type="TEXT" name="email">
<input type="SUBMIT" name="Submit" value="ok">
</form>



thanks.php

<SCRIPT LANGUAGE="php">
$email = $HTTP_POST_VARS[email];
$mailto = xxx@xxx.com;
$mailsubj = "Form submission";
$mailhead = "From: $email\n";
reset ($HTTP_POST_VARS);
$mailbody = "Values submitted from web site form:\n";
while (list ($key, $val) = each ($HTTP_POST_VARS)) {
$mailbody .= "$key : $val\n"; }
mail($mailto, $mailsubj, $mailbody, $mailhead);
</SCRIPT>

[quoting http://www.w3.org/Protocols/rfc2616/rfc2616-sec10.html]
10.4.6 405 Method Not Allowed
The method specified in the Request-Line is not allowed for the resource
identified by the Request-URI. The response MUST include an Allow header
containing a list of valid methods for the requested resource.
[/quoting http://www.w3.org/Protocols/rfc2616/rfc2616-sec10.html]
